2010-02-08 2 views
1

Nous disposons d'un site Web sécurisé (SSL) dans lequel nous souhaitons passer des appels au serveur de carte google. Le serveur de carte est http pas https et chaque fois qu'il y a un rafraîchissement de cet écran (chaque minute pour nous) IE affiche son message de contenu mixte ennuyeux (en essayant d'afficher un site avec des informations sécurisées et non sécurisées).Éviter les messages à contenu mixte dans IE

Ce que je cherche est un moyen de contourner cela. Par exemple, existe-t-il un moyen de transmettre la demande par procuration afin que notre requête interne soit https mais que l'autre côté du proxy ne soit pas sécurisé? J'essaie essentiellement d'usurper les données pour tromper le navigateur.

Des idées ici? La sécurité réelle du point final est moins importante que d'éviter le message d'erreur lui-même.

Merci! Don

+0

Avez-vous déjà trouvé cela? J'ai la même chose sauf que je ne tire pas de google. –

Répondre

2

Il y a un moyen de supprimer ce au niveau navigateur, ce qui pourrait ne pas être souhaitable pour vous, mais je pensais que je jette là-bas. Dans IE, Outils | Options Internet | Sécurité Zone Internet | Dans la boîte de dialogue personnalisée, vous pouvez définir l'option "Afficher le contenu mélangé" sur Activer. C'est probablement sur invite maintenant. Encore une fois, il s'agit d'un paramètre de niveau de navigateur utilisateur unique, donc probablement ne fonctionnera pas pour vous. Cela pose cependant beaucoup de problèmes de sécurité, et la plupart des administrateurs ne le feront pas (empoisonnement DNS, m-i-m, etc.).

Votre deuxième option est de devenir un client de premier ordre: http://code.google.com/apis/maps/faq.html#ssl

Votre troisième option est d'utiliser Virtual Earth - qui prend en charge le protocole SSL natif w/o toutes les chaînes

EDIT voir question similaire: here

+0

Merci pour la réponse ... Je faisais des recherches sur la terre virtuelle, mais il semble qu'ils ont migré vers Bing qui ne supporte pas une version SSL gratuite ... est-ce que je manque la webapi virtuelle terrestre qui supporte SSL? Merci, db –

1

Voici le problème avec cela. Même si l'API est SSL, les images miniatures de la carte pour les emplacements ne sont PAS ssl. Vous pouvez toujours avoir un message.

0

Supprimer runat = "server" de la tête, où vous utilisez le code pour lier l'API à votre page

Questions connexes